The

Technical Services Specialist

is responsible for supporting PV preventative maintenance and repairs. Other responsibilities include coordinating solar services required repairs and service work with field teams and Field Technical Manager. This position will require travel throughout the

West Texas

area.

Position Responsibilities and Duties:


Direct and take responsibility for safety regulations and work procedures for the teamUnderstand, follow, and communicate safety regulations and work proceduresCoordinates both 3rd party and SOLV O&M repairs.

Creates value added services to existing contractual work.
Field installation of electrical components.
Train and support various regions in PV installations.
Ability to travel at least 50% of the year.
Support SOLV sites with various O&M needs.

Implement repairs to unfamiliar solar equipment, systems, and plants with a minimum amount of training and familiarization safelyUpdates job knowledge by participating in educational opportunities, reading professional publications, and participating in professional organizations.
